Electric Heating Mistakes That Will Increase Your Bills

It’s easy to make mistakes with electric heating. Below are the main ones.

10 heating mistakes to avoid

  1. Cranking the thermostat up to get the room up to temperature quicker. This will result in higher bills, especially if you forget to turn it down.
  2. Leaving the heating on high when you go out, turn it down to a lower level.
  3. Not learning how to use the thermostat and timers on your heating and hone It to your lifestyle. Consider App controlled heating for ease of use.
  4. Leaving windows open.
  5. Ignoring poor insulation, draughts, leaky doors and windows.
  6. Leaving extractor fans on.
  7. Trying to dry clothes on an electric heater. This will cost more to run and do permanent damage to the heater.
  8. Not reviewing your consumption and bills.
  9. Choosing the wrong type of electric heating for your home.
  10. Choosing the wrong size electric heater for a room or space.
